It's essential to guarantee name availability, as Michigan requires that your LLC name be distinguishable from existing entities. I checked the Michigan Department of Licensing and Regulatory Affairs website to verify that my chosen name wasn't already taken.
Additionally, I followed the naming guidelines set by the state, guaranteeing my name included "Limited Liability Company" or an abbreviation like "LLC." I also avoided restricted words that could confuse my business with government agencies.

Designate a Registered Agent
After securing a unique name for my LLC, the next step involved designating a registered agent. This person or entity acts as my LLC's official point of contact for legal documents and government communications.
It's essential to understand the registered agent responsibilities, which include receiving service of process and ensuring timely delivery of important notices.
When it comes to registered agent selection, I'd to evaluate factors like reliability, availability during business hours, and whether they meet Michigan's legal requirements.
I could choose myself, a business partner, or hire a professional service. Ultimately, I wanted someone trustworthy who could handle sensitive documents with care, allowing me to focus on growing my business without worry.
File Articles of Organization
Now, it's time to file the Articles of Organization, a crucial step in officially forming my LLC in Michigan. This filing process is straightforward but requires attention to detail.
I need to ascertain that I meet all article requirements, which include my LLC's name, registered agent information, and the purpose of the business. It's important to check that my chosen name is unique and adheres to state regulations.
Once I've gathered all necessary information, I can submit the articles online or by mail to the Michigan Department of Licensing and Regulatory Affairs.
After filing, I'll receive confirmation, marking a significant milestone in establishing my LLC and paving the way for future business operations.
Create an Operating Agreement
Creating an Operating Agreement is crucial for outlining the management structure and operational guidelines of my LLC in Michigan, even though it's not legally required. This document serves as a roadmap for how my business will operate.
It includes important operating clauses that clarify procedures for decision-making, profit distribution, and conflict resolution. By specifying member responsibilities, I can guarantee that each member knows their roles and obligations within the LLC.
This not only helps prevent misunderstandings but also protects my business interests in case of disputes. Drafting a thorough Operating Agreement demonstrates professionalism and can enhance credibility with potential partners and investors.

Obtain Necessary Licenses and Permits
As I plunge into the process of starting my LLC in Michigan, obtaining the necessary licenses and permits is a critical step that can't be overlooked.
First, I researched the specific business licenses required for my industry, as these can vary greatly. I found that many businesses in Michigan need to register for a general business license, while others may require specialized permits depending on their activities.
Next, I checked local permit requirements, such as zoning permits or health department approvals, which are essential for compliance.
I made sure to gather all necessary documentation and submitted my applications promptly. Staying organized throughout this process helped me navigate the complexities of licenses and permits, ensuring my LLC operates legally and smoothly from the start.
